The Distal Jet Appliance is a fixed molar distalizer used to create space or correct Class II malocclusions. It is anchored to the palate with a Nance-type acrylic button and uses a compressed super-elastic coil spring to apply a constant, gentle, distalizing (backward) force to the molars. A locking mechanism allows the orthodontist to activate the appliance by setting the spring's compression.
